For those who are wondering...we are still in the office working on serving our clients tax and accounting needs. We ARE severely limiting client F2F interaction...we are working with our clients via phone and internet. So far, so good... For many of my clients all over the country and world, this is nothing new. For my local clients, it is a bit of a eye-opener...we live in interesting times! Secretary of the Treasury Mnuchin has announced that the IRS will be allowing th...ose with balances due to the IRS to defer those payments WITHOUT interest OR penalties until 7/15/2020. HOWEVER, we have seen nothing announced on the IRS website (www.IRS.gov). Further, this DOES NOT EXTEND the 4/15/2020 filing deadline. A tax return or an extension is STILL required (though we expect that there will be relief provisions for those who were unable to get a return or an extension filed). OUR INTENTION is to file tax returns or extensions for our clients. Of course, this could be limited or restricted by Quarantines or Restrictions that could be put into place by National, State or Local officials. We anticipate that this could happen. The State of California issued a press release on Saturday afternoon indicating that they would be deferring the filing deadline for those AFFECTED by Covid19 until 6/15/2020. They did not define affected, but it is believed that this will be left to individuals to self describe themselves as "affected'. We believe that by 4/15/2020 we will all be affected in one way or another. We hope all of our clients, friends and family good health and safety in these times of global uncertainty.
